Firstly, the complexity of the desired features and functionalities plays a significant role. Basic payment gateways with standard features may cost less to develop compared to those with advanced capabilities like multi-currency support, recurring billing, or integration with various payment methods. Secondly, the technology stack chosen for development impacts costs. Using open-source frameworks and libraries may lower initial development costs, whereas proprietary or custom-built solutions may require higher investment but offer greater customization and scalability. Thirdly, regulatory compliance and security measures are critical considerations. Implementing robust security protocols and ensuring compliance with PCI DSS (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ard) and other regulatory requirements incur additional costs but are essential for protecting customer data and maintaining trust. Lastly, the scale of the payment gateway project, including the number of transactions it will handle and its integration complexity with other systems, influences development costs. Larger-scale projects with high transaction volumes and intricate integrations may require more extensive development efforts and infrastructure, thereby increasing overall costs.
Overall, the cost of building a payment gateway can range widely depending on these factors, and it's advisable to consult with experienced developers or firms specializing in payment gateway development to get accurate cost estimates tailored to specific project requirements.
